Default My new passion-Aerobatics!

I went for some spin training and got hooked. Anyone need another snowmobile? The Kid needs Avgas money. 900 pounds of carbon fiber, 300 horsepower, 10g capable positive or negative, 700 degrees per second roll rate. I was seeing in black and white for about half of my stunts around 6 g's.
